Abstract
Co-loading of Pt and Fe on H-type *BEA zeolite (H-*BEA) helped us to stabilize Pt in a highly dispersed state, while Pt was aggregated on the outer surface of H-*BEA in the absence of Fe. Since highly dispersed Pt caused by Fe co-addition resulted in preferred balance between hydrogenating and acidic functions, Pt and Fe co-loaded H-*BEA provided high isomer selectivity in n-heptane conversion in comparison with only Pt loaded H-*BEA.
